Potential funders’ motivations in reward-based crowdfunding. The influence of project attachment and business viability

Highlights:

• Project attachment is the strongest determinant of the funder's behavioral intentions.

• Business viability influences the funder's WOM and eWOM intentions.

• Campaign characteristics moderate the effect of attachment and viability on eWOM.
